On July 17, we turn 55. And as is tradition on your birthday: we're treating you.
That same day, we're hosting a special lunch for people currently on the waiting list for gender-affirming care. A moment for connection, sharing experiences, and highlighting stories that too often remain unheard.
Following the lunch, we open two exhibitions exploring queer identity. In collaboration with Pride Photo, we present Legacies of Identity: Queer Histories of Third Genders – an international exhibition spotlighting LGBTQIA+ communities in which third-gender and transgender people hold a recognized place.
Meanwhile, our café space will host On Hold, a solo exhibition by Prins de Vos, winner of the 2025 World Press Photo Contest. The series features poignant portraits of people in the Netherlands awaiting access to gender-affirming care.
That evening, our anniversary celebrations continue with a sold-out show by Tinlicker – where visitors will also be welcomed with a summery treat.
The exhibitions are free to visit from July 17 through August 24.
